Victory (Al-Fatt-h)
Allah - beginning with the name of - the Most Gracious, the Most Merciful
Indeed, We have opened for you (Prophet Muhammad) a clear opening, 1 that God may forgive thee thy former and thy latter sins, and complete His blessing upon thee, and guide thee on a straight path, 2 And help you with surpassing help. 3 He it is Who sent down tranquillity into the hearts of the believers that they might have more of faith added to their faith-- and Allah's are the hosts of the heavens and the earth, and Allah is Knowing, Wise-- 4 That He may cause the believing men and the believing women to enter gardens beneath which rivers flow to abide therein and remove from them their evil; and that is a grand achievement with Allah 5 and that He might punish the hypocrites and the idolaters, both men and women, and those who think evil thoughts of Allah. An evil turn (of fortune) will befall them. The Wrath of Allah is on them, and He has cursed them and prepared for them Gehenna (Hell), an evil arrival! 6 To God belong the hosts of the heavens and the earth; God is All-mighty, All-wise. 7 We have sent you (Prophet Muhammad) as a witness and as a bearer of glad tidings and warning, 8 In order that ye (O men) may believe in Allah and His Messenger, that ye may assist and honour Him, and celebrate His praise morning and evening. 9 Those who swear allegiance to you (O dear Prophet Mohammed – peace and blessings be upon him), do indeed in fact swear allegiance to Allah; Allah's Hand* of Power is above their hands; so whoever breaches his oath, has breached his own greater promise; and whoever fulfils the covenant he has with Allah – so very soon Allah will bestow upon him a great reward.
